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Indian Springs Middle School (Indian Springs, NV)
Indian Springs Middle School is situated in the heart of Indian Springs, Nevada, a community located northwest of Las Vegas. The school is easily accessible via US-95 North, a primary artery connecting the area to the greater Las Vegas Valley. Visitors arriving by air will typically use Harry Reid International Airport (LAS), which is about a 45-minute to an hour drive southeast, depending on traffic conditions. Parking at the school is generally available in designated lots adjacent to the athletic fields and gymnasium, though it can fill up quickly during popular events. Public transportation options directly to Indian Springs are limited, making a personal vehicle or rideshare service the most practical modes of transport for most visitors. Planning your arrival about 30–45 minutes before game time is advisable to allow ample time for parking and navigating to the specific event location within the school grounds. Be aware that traffic on US-95 can be unpredictable, especially during peak commuting hours or when major events coincide in the Las Vegas area.
Lodging contextWhere to Stay Near Indian Springs Middle School
Accommodation options directly in Indian Springs are limited, with most visitors opting to stay in the Las Vegas metropolitan area and commute for events. Hotels are predominantly clustered in cities like North Las Vegas, Summerlin, or the central Las Vegas Strip, each offering a range of choices from budget-friendly motels to upscale resorts. For those prioritizing proximity, looking for lodging in the northwestern part of the Las Vegas Valley or along the US-95 corridor can reduce commute times. Booking well in advance is a crucial strategy, especially during school holidays, major tournament weekends, or when multiple local schools have competing events. Utilize hotel booking websites and map filters to identify properties that offer the best balance of price, amenities, and distance to Indian Springs. Many families and teams choose to rent vacation homes or apartments for longer stays, which can provide more space and convenient meal preparation options. Consider the trade-off between the convenience of staying near the venue and the wider variety of amenities and entertainment found in larger Las Vegas communities.
